Chapter 97: Rāma Instructs Lakṣmaṇa
Text 2.97.3
पितुः सत्यं प्रतिश्रुत्य हत्वा भरतमागतम्।
किं करिष्यामि राज्येन सापवादेन लक्ष्मण॥
pituḥ satyaṁ pratiśrutya hatvā bharatam āgatam
kiṁ kariṣyāmi rājyena sāpavādena lakṣmaṇa
pituḥ = father’s [words come]; satyam = true; pratiśrutya = after promising [that I will make Our]; hatvā = and after killing; bharatam = Bharata; āgatam = who has come [to see Us]; kim kariṣyāmi = what will I do; rājyena = with a kingdom [acquired]; sa-apavādena = with [public] criticism; lakṣmaṇa = Lakṣmaṇa.
Lakṣmaṇa, after promising [that I will make Our] father’s [words come] true and after killing Bharata who has come [to see Us], what will I do with a kingdom [acquired] with [public] criticism?
The [public] criticism would be, “Rāma took the kingdom given to Bharata by Their father after killing Bharata.”
